The Bone That Can Crack a Nut: Unlocking the Secrets of the Skull's Hardest Part

The human skull, a complex and intricate structure, protects our delicate brain and sensory organs. But within this protective shell, one bone reigns supreme in terms of sheer strength: the temporal bone. This bony fortress is not only the hardest part of the skull but also houses crucial structures like the ear and the jaw joint.

The Importance of Strength:

This robust construction is vital for several reasons:

  • Protection: The temporal bone shields the delicate structures of the ear, including the auditory ossicles, which are responsible for transmitting sound vibrations. It also protects the temporal lobe of the brain, which plays crucial roles in memory, language, and hearing.
  • Support: The temporal bone forms part of the base of the skull, contributing to its overall stability and structural integrity.
  • Jaw movement: The temporomandibular joint, which connects the lower jaw to the skull, is located within the temporal bone. Its strength ensures smooth and efficient jaw movement for chewing and talking.
